Over the past 13 years, there have been 74 property sales recorded in the W3 7FJ postcode area. The highest sale price reached £630,000, while the most recent sale was for a terraced flat sold in January 2026 for £399,950.
The estimated average property value in W3 7FJ currently stands at £456,688, which is approximately 43.6% lower than the city average - making it a relatively affordable option for buyers.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£7,615.
Property prices in W3 7FJ have risen by 2.3% over the past year , with a total increase of 11.3% over the past five years , and a long-term rise of 20% over the past decade .
100% of recorded transactions in the area were for flat properties.
Housing in W3 7FJ is predominantly rented, with an estimated 65% of homes being rented, either privately or through social housing.
